Roughly circular area (dims. 24m N-S; 25m E-W) defined by low curvilinear bank (Wth 11.1m; int. H 0.65m; ext. H 0.7m) E-SSW which has been levelled to a scarp (Wth 4m; H 0.4m) SSW-WNW. Linear scarp (Wth 5.4m; H 1.15m) defines straight NW and NE sides. Entrance (int. Wth 3.5m; ext. Wth 4.0m) at N. External fosse (Wth 9m; D 0.2m) is E-S-NW and level terrace (Wth 2.5m) exists NW-NNE; fosse in-filled NNE-E.
